A 27-year-old woman was diagnosed with idiopathic thrombocytopenic purpura in the neonatal period, and was admitted to our hospital after presenting with impaired consciousness, purpura, nausea and vomiting, with a platelet count of 10×109/l. Congenital thrombotic thrombocytopenic purpura (cTTP) was suspected on the basis of recurrent thrombocytopenia and impaired consciousness, so tests for ADAMTS13 activity and inhibitor were performed. ADAMTS13 activity was severely decreased, ADAMTS13 inhibitor was negative, and platelet count increased after transfusion of fresh frozen plasma. These findings and the results of genetic testing done on all family members led to a diagnosis of cTTP. cTTP requires differential diagnosis even in adults. If a patient diagnosed with ITP in childhood has a history or findings that suggest cTTP during follow-up observation, it is necessary to actively consider ADAMTS13 testing.

Therapy-related acute myeloid leukemia (t-AML) is a therapeutic challenge as a late complication of chemotherapy (CHT) and/or radiotherapy (RT) for primary malignancy. Allogeneic hematopoietic stem cell transplantation (allo-HSCT) presents itself as a curative approach. To establish the optimal allo-HSCT strategy for t-AML, we evaluated the relationship between characteristics of primary malignancy and allo-HSCT outcomes. Patients with t-AML or de novo acute myeloid leukemia (AML) who underwent first allo-HSCT in Japan from 2011 to 2018 were identified using a nationwide database. The detailed background of t-AML was obtained by additional questionnaires. Multivariate analysis and propensity score matching (PSM) analysis were performed to detect the prognostic factors associated with t-AML and compare outcomes with de novo AML. We analyzed 285 t-AML and 6761 de novo AML patients. In patients with t-AML, receiving both CHT and RT for primary malignancy was an independent poor-risk factor for relapse and overall survival (OS) (hazard ratio (HR) 1.62; p = 0.029 and HR 1.65; p = 0.009, reference: CHT alone group), whereas other primary malignancy-related factors had no effect on the outcome. Compared to the CHT alone group, complex karyotypes were significantly increased in the CHT + RT group (86.1% vs. 57.5%, p = 0.007). In the PSM cohort, t-AML patients with prior CHT and RT had significantly worse 3-year OS than those with de novo AML (25.2% and 42.7%; p = 0.009). Our results suggest that prior CHT and RT for primary malignancy may be associated with increased relapse and worse OS of allo-HSCT in t-AML.

Hematologic diseases frequently affect people >60 years old, and allogeneic stem cell transplantation (allo-SCT) is a potentially curative treatment for these patients. Although several multicenter studies proposed the risk assessment of allo-SCT for the elderly, they receive different treatments and management at each facility. Therefore, accumulating data from institutions that exhibit relatively the same treatment policy and patient care is important. This retrospective study aimed to clarify the prognostic factors of allo-SCT for the elderly in our institution. Of the 104 patients, 51.0% were 60-64 years old, and 49.0% were ≥65 years old. The 3-year overall survival (OS) was 40.9% and 35.7% for patients 60-64 and ≥65 years old, respectively, which is not significant. While the disease status prior to allo-SCT demonstrated strong effects on the 3-year OS for patients that are 60-64 years old (in remission, 76.9%; non-remission, 15.7%, p<0.001), this effect was smaller for patients ≥65 years old (in remission, 43.1%; non-remission, 30.1%, p=0.048). Multivariate analysis revealed that the performance status (PS), not the disease status prior to allo-SCT, was the prognostic risk factor of OS for patients aged ≥65 years. Our data suggest that PS is a useful predictor of better OS following allo-SCT, especially for patients ≥65 years old.

Stenotrophomonas maltophilia (S. maltophilia) is an aerobic nonfermenting Gram-negative bacillus widely distributed in the environment that has inherent multidrug resistance to beta-lactam and carbapenem antibiotics. S. maltophilia infection (SMI) is known as an important fatal complication following allogeneic hematopoietic stem cell transplantation (HSCT), but its clinical characteristics have not been well clarified. A retrospective study to identify the incidence, risk factors, and outcomes of SMI after allogeneic HSCT was performed using the database of the Japanese nationwide registry, including 29,052 patients who received allogeneic HSCT in Japan between January 2007 and December 2016. A total of 665 patients developed SMI (sepsis/septic shock, 432; pneumonia, 171; other, 62). The cumulative incidence of SMI at 100 days after HSCT was 2.2%. Among risk factors identified for SMI (age ≥ 50 years, male, performance status 2-4, cord blood transplantation [CBT], myeloablative conditioning, Hematopoietic Cell Transplant-Comorbidity Index [HCT-CI] score 1-2, HCT-CI score ≥ 3, and active infectious disease at HSCT), CBT was the strongest risk factor (hazard ratio, 2.89; 95%CI, 1.94-4.32; p < 0.001). The survival rate at day 30 after SMI was 45.7%, and SMI before neutrophil engraftment was significantly associated with poor survival (survival rate 30 days after SMI, 40.1% and 53.8% in patients with SMI before and after engraftment, respectively; p = 0.002). SMI is rare after allogeneic HSCT, but its prognosis is extremely poor. CBT was a strong risk factor for SMI, and its development prior to neutrophil engraftment was associated with poor survival.

Fatal cardiac complications can occur from the early to late phases after hematopoietic cell transplantation (HCT). Herein, the Japanese transplant registry database was used to retrospectively analyze health records of 33,791 allogeneic HCT recipients to elucidate the pathogenesis and risk factors involved. Overall, 527 patients died of cardiac complications at a median of 130 (range 0-3924) days after HCT. The cumulative incidence of fatal cardiac complications was 1.2% (95% confidence interval [CI]: 1.0-1.3) and 1.6% (95% CI: 1.5-1.8) at 1 and 5 years after HCT, respectively. Fatal cardiovascular events were significantly associated with an HCT-specific comorbidity index (HCT-CI) score of ≥1 specific to the three cardiovascular items, lower performance status, conditioning regimen cyclophosphamide dose of >120 mg/kg, and female sex. Cardiovascular death risk within 60 days after HCT was associated with the type of conditioning regimen, presence of bacterial or fungal infections at HCT, and number of blood transfusions. Contrastingly, late cardiovascular death beyond 1 year after HCT was associated with female sex and older age. Lower performance status and positive cardiovascular disease-related HCT-CI were risk factors for cardiac complications in all phases after HCT. Systematic follow-up may be necessary according to the patients' risk factors and conditions.

BACKGROUND: Although rather favorable probabilities of return to work have been reported after allogeneic hematopoietic cell transplantation (allo-HCT), survivors often have difficulty continuing to work because of their immunocompromised status and diverse late effects after allo-HCT. We evaluated the incidence of and risk factors for recurrent sick leave in allo-HCT survivors after they initially returned to work. METHODS: We targeted allo-HCT survivors who were employed at diagnosis, aged 20-64 at survey, and survived for ≥ 2 years without relapse. Of the 1904 survivors who were informed of the study, 1148 returned the questionnaire (60%), and 1048 eligible participants were included in the overall analysis. In the present study that considered recurrent sick leave after return to work, we targeted 896 participants who returned to work at least once after allo-HCT. Participants stated if they had recurrent sick leave after returning to work and its reasons, as well as associated patient-, HCT/HCT center-, and work-related factors and clinical events after allo-HCT. A logistic regression analysis was conducted to explore correlated factors for recurrent sick leave. RESULTS: In survivors who returned to work, 30% required recurrent sick leave. The most frequent causes of recurrent leave were physical issues (72%), and analysis of free descriptions demonstrated that these were mainly associated with graft-versus-host disease, infection, or readmission. Other reasons included work-related issues such as gap between physical and working conditions. Multivariate analysis showed that cord blood transplantation, longer employment duration, and counseling from healthcare professionals were associated with a lower risk of recurrent leave. Readmission, immunosuppressant use, and symptoms involving the respiratory system, gut, and joints and muscles were associated with a higher risk. CONCLUSIONS: Our results drawn from a large cohort study should help healthcare professionals identify and assist at-risk patients. Multi-professional teams that provide continuous support and effective communication with the workplace are necessary to improve long-term outcomes after allo-HCT. IMPLICATIONS FOR CANCER SURVIVORS: In order to continue working after the initial return to work, it is important to receive counseling from healthcare professionals and obtain reasonable accommodation from workplace.

A 27-year-old woman with pancytopenia was admitted to our hospital. Bone marrow aspiration revealed 52.2% myeloperoxidase-positive myeloblasts, leading to a diagnosis of acute myeloid leukemia. While a screening test for chimeric genes related to leukemia initially yielded negative results, including for the CBFB::MYH11 fusion gene, G-banded karyotyping uncovered the presence of inv (16)(p13.1q22). Further investigation by fluorescence in situ hybridization (FISH) confirmed the split signals for CBFB. A second screening test for leukemia-related chimeric genes with different PCR primers revealed the elusive CBFB::MYH11 fusion gene. Subsequently, the type I CBFB::MYH11 fusion gene was identified through exhaustive exploration using RNA sequencing for fusion gene discovery. This exceptional case highlights the existence of a distinctive subtype of CBFB::MYH11 that may yield false-negative results in conventional chimeric fusion screening, thus emphasizing the indispensable utility of PCR primer modification, FISH, and RNA sequencing in the investigative process.

Background: The prognosis of allogeneic hematopoietic stem cell transplantation (HSCT) for non-remission hematological malignant diseases is usually unfavorable. The most uncontrollable factor is residual disease or relapse. To overcome this problem, intensified conditioning regimens- sequential and/or additional chemotherapy to the standard regimen- could be effective. However, increasing the intensity of conditioning might also lead to more complications. Materials and Methods: We retrospectively analyzed 81 patients with non-remission disease who received allogeneic HSCT in our institution between 2007 and 2011. Results: 55.6% in 36 myeloablative conditioning patients and 46.7% in 45 reduced-intensity conditioning patients received intensified conditioning. The 5-year probability of overall survival was 35.0% and 17.1% in the standard and intensified group, respectively (p=0.027). Relapse mortality was 30% in the standard regimen group and 36.6% in the intensified regimen group (p=0.54). Transplant-related mortality (TRM) at 30 and 100 days was 5%, 17.1% (p=0.086) and 27.5%, 34.2% (p=0.52) in the standard and intensified group, respectively. There was no difference in TRM between the 2 groups at 30 days and 100 days. Conclusion: The results of the study confirm the safety of the intensified conditioning regimen. Meanwhile, it could be considered as one of the few methods available to reduce the tumor burden before HSCT for refractory malignant diseases.

We describe a case of encephalomyelitis mimicking multiple sclerosis associated with chronic graft-versus-host disease (GVHD) occurring after allogeneic bone marrow transplantation (BMT) for myelodysplastic syndrome. Immunosuppressive therapy, consisting of a therapeutic dose of cyclosporine A and a maintenance dose of methylprednisolone, was effective in treating symptoms. Although central nervous system GVHD is very rare and remains controversial, presentation of neurological symptoms after allogeneic BMT warrants consideration of GVHD in the differential diagnosis.

Between March 2007 and January 2008, the safety and efficacy of oral valganciclovir (VGC) preemptive therapy for cytomegalovirus (CMV) infection was evaluated in ten consecutive patients who received allogeneic hematopoietic stem cell transplantation (HSCT). Patients were screened once or twice per week after engraftment using CMV pp65 antigenemia assay. When more than 2 CMV antigen-positive cells per 50,000 leukocytes were detected, preemptive therapy with oral VGC was initiated at a dose of 900 mg twice daily for 3 weeks. Nine patients (90%) completed the 3-week VGC treatment except for one patient who developed febrile neutropenia. There was no other significant toxicity. CMV antigen-positive cells were rapidly decreased in all nine patients and became undetectable by the end of the VGC treatment. None of the patients developed CMV disease. CMV infection relapsed in four of the ten patients (40%) after the VGC treatment. These observations suggest that preemptive therapy with VGC is effective for preventing CMV disease in allogeneic HSCT patients. Further studies with a large number of patients will be necessary to determine the optimal initial- and maintenance-dose of VGC.

Toxoplasmosis is a rare but rapidly fatal complication that can occur following hematopoietic stem cell transplantation (HSCT). Over a 17-yr period at our institutions, a definite diagnosis of toxoplasmosis was made in only two of 925 allogeneic HSCT recipients (0.22%) and none of 641 autologous HSCT recipients. These two patients received a conventional conditioning regimen followed by transplantation from an HLA-matched donor; however, they developed severe graft-vs.-host disease, which required intensive immunosuppressive therapy. Despite prophylactic treatment with trimethoprim/sulfamethoxazole, their immunosuppressive state, as indicated by a low CD4(+) cell count, might have resulted in toxoplasmosis encephalitis. Rapid and non-invasive methods such as a polymerase chain reaction (PCR) test of their cerebrospinal fluid for Toxoplasma gondii and magnetic resonance imaging of the brain were useful for providing a definitive diagnosis and prompt therapy in these patients: one patient stabilized and survived after responding to treatment with pyrimethamine/sulfodiazine whereas the other died of bacterial infection. In addition, retrospective PCR analyses of the frozen stored peripheral blood samples disclosed that detection of T. gondii preceded the onset of disease, indicating routine PCR testing of peripheral blood specimens may be an early diagnostic tool. It should be noted that when patients receiving HSCT have an unexplained fever and/or neurological complications, PCR tests should be considered to avoid cerebral lesions and improve the outcome of the patients.
